What You'll Do:
- Provide customer service to guests, tenants, and employees by carrying out security-related procedures, location-specific policies, and when appropriate, emergency response activities.
- Conduct regular and random foot patrols throughout the retail property, common areas, back-of-house corridors, and exterior perimeter to help to deter unwanted activity and identify maintenance and operational concerns.
- Respond to incidents, disputes, medical calls, and critical situations in a calm, problem-solving manner, and request law enforcement and/or emergency services when needed.
- Monitor and document access and activity in designated areas, assist with crowd management during peak shopping periods and special events, and support tenant concerns in accordance with site procedures.
- Complete required reports such as incident reports and shift logs, communicate observations to site leadership and Allied Universal management, and preserve details and evidence when policy requires.
